The Role
Varied on a daily basis.
Worked in a great team, who valued my input and ideas.
My supervisor and manager always ensured I was ok and we had specific meetings to discuss my progress and work load.
I was occupied every day, work load cannot be predicted in this job but its not unrealistic to get it all done in one day !
I had specific areas which I was in charge of and found that higher staff were coming to me for help in these areas !!
Not particularly relevant for my final year but has given me alot of experience and help in deciding what I want to do as a career.
The Company
Loads of banter, as worked with a young team. Also spent alot of time with the other students.
Very well organised, the year ran smoothly.
Lots of internal training in general areas and also specific to my job. No external training.
